Comprehending Common Issues
Before diving into the repair procedure, it's vital to understand the typical problems that can occur with sliding patio doors. These problems can range from minor annoyances to more considerable problems that affect the door's efficiency and safety. Here are some of the most frequent concerns property owners may experience:
Difficulty in Sliding: This is among the most typical problems. It can be caused by debris in the track, misaligned rollers, or damaged elements.Drafts and Leaks: Poor sealing can cause air leakages, which can increase energy costs and make the home less comfortable.Broken or Stuck Locks: A malfunctioning lock can compromise the security of the home.Split or Damaged Glass: This can take place due to mishaps or wear and tear, and it's crucial to address it immediately to avoid more damage.Deformed Frames: Over time, the frame can warp due to exposure to the elements, causing misalignment and problem in operation.Steps to Diagnose and Repair
Check the Track and Rollers
Clean the Track: Use a soft-bristled brush or vacuum to eliminate dirt and particles from the track.Check the Rollers: Ensure that the rollers are effectively lined up and not broken. Replace them if needed.Lube the Rollers: Apply a silicone-based lube to the rollers to improve their motion.
Address Drafts and Leaks
Inspect the Weatherstripping: Inspect the weatherstripping for wear and tear. Replace it if it's harmed or no longer seals effectively.Change the Door: If the door is not sealing properly, it might be misaligned. Adjust the hinges or the track to guarantee a tight seal.
Fix Broken or Stuck Locks
Lubricate the Lock Mechanism: Use a lubricant to free up any stuck parts.Replace the Lock: If the lock is beyond repair, think about replacing it with a brand-new one.
Deal With Cracked or Damaged Glass
Examine the Damage: Determine the degree of the damage. Small cracks can sometimes be fixed, however larger cracks might require a complete replacement.Contact a [Professional Patio Door Repairs](https://iotpractitioner.com/forums/users/brushfamily4/): For considerable damage, it's finest to seek advice from a professional to guarantee the repair is done safely and properly.
Address Warped Frames
Correct the Frame: If the frame is just somewhat warped, you may be able to straighten it using clamps and a flat surface area.Replace the Frame: For more serious warping, changing the frame might be the very best choice.Finding Professional Help

Q: How typically should I clean up the track of my sliding [Affordable Patio Door Repairs](https://www.milehighreport.com/users/xjyxw59) door?A: It's recommended to clean up the track a minimum of as soon as a year, or more regularly if you reside in a dusty or sandy area. Regular cleansing can avoid debris buildup and ensure smooth operation.

Q: Can I replace the glass in my sliding patio door myself?A: While it is possible to replace the glass yourself, it can be a complex and potentially unsafe task. It's usually suggested to speak with a professional to guarantee the repair is done safely and correctly.

Q: What should I do if my sliding patio door is stuck?A: First, attempt to clean up the track and lubricate the rollers. If the door is still stuck, it might be misaligned or have a more major problem. In such cases, it's finest to get in touch with an expert for assistance.

Q: How can I prevent my sliding patio door from deforming?A: To prevent warping, guarantee that the door is properly set up and kept. Routinely examine and adjust the positioning, and keep the door and frame clean and dry to prevent moisture damage.

Q: What are the signs that I require to replace my sliding patio door?A: Signs that you might require to replace your sliding patio door include significant damage, regular sticking or misalignment, and bad energy efficiency. If the door is no longer functional or safe, replacement is the very best option.
